Assembled over many years by a passionate private collector, this exceptional single-owner Comic Book Collection presents a rare opportunity to acquire key issues, complete runs and iconic titles from one carefully curated collection. Spanning the Silver Age through to the modern era, the catalogue reflects a lifetime of collecting and celebrates some of the most influential characters and stories ever published.
Marvel highlights include The Invincible Iron Man #1, The Silver Surfer #1, an early run of Tales of Suspense, and a superb group of The Amazing Spider-Man issues #23–30. The sale also features the landmark Giant-Size X-Men #1, alongside an extensive run of The New Mutants, including the highly sought-after issue #98, marking the first appearance of Deadpool.
Collectors of DC Comics will recognise the significance of Batman #232, featuring the first appearance of Ra's al Ghul with its classic Neal Adams cover art, while complete runs of Marvel Super Heroes Secret Wars and Secret Wars II capture two of the defining crossover events of the Bronze Age.
Beyond the superhero universe, the collection embraces the innovation of independent and underground publishing, with early Cerebus the Aardvark issues sitting alongside influential titles including Love and Rockets, American Splendor, Warrior, Alien, Taboo, Weirdo, and many more.
Offering the depth and consistency that only a single-owner collection can provide, this one-off auction is an exciting opportunity for collectors to secure key issues, fill gaps in long-standing collections, and discover overlooked gems.
